National foreword
This standard has been prepared by Technical Committee ISO/TC 156 “Corrosion of metals and alloys”
(Secretariat: SAC, China). Based on the results of the unique acceptance procedure, ISO 11463:1995 has
been adopted by Technical Committee CEN/TC 262 “Metallic and other inorganic coatings” (Secretariat: BSI,
United Kingdom) as a European Standard.
The responsible German body involved in its preparation was the Normenausschuss Materialprüfung
(Materials Testing Standards Committee), Technical Committee NA 062-01-71 AA Korrosion und Korrosions-
schutz.
